Punset
2022 Langhe Rosso DOC Neh!
It leads with generous summer red fruit, ripe and inviting, with a depth that lingers without ever feeling heavy. The palate is dry, gently tannic, and well balanced, offering good structure and a comfortable, medium body. It works effortlessly at the table with just about any dish, just as well on its own, as an aperitif or poured simply for the pleasure of it.
Region: Barbaresco, Piemonte
Appellation: Langhe, DOC
Varietal/Blend: 65% Dolcetto, 25% Barbera, 10% Nebbiolo
ABV: 13%
Vineyard: Grapes are hand-harvested and stored in baskets to avoid warming. The vineyards are fully grassed with minimal mechanical tillage, integrated with nature, and carefully managed to support biodiversity.
Cellar: Fermentation occurs spontaneously with indigenous yeasts, with skin contact to extract color while keeping tannins soft. After malolactic fermentation, the wines are blended in varying proportions to achieve a consistent style. The resulting wine is structured and balanced, with clear varietal expression and precise reflection of the vineyard.
